The objectives of this research were three-fold: (1) to study the social and economic condition of the farmer who were farming indigenous rice at SathingPhra Peninsula; (2) to study local knowledge related farming indigenous rice pattern; and (3) to analysis factors affecting towards incentive of farming indigenous rice by farmer living SathingPhra Peninsula, Songkhla. Data were collected by structural interviews with 380 farmer households and analyzed by multiple-regression using stepwise multiplex regression analysis in order to find factors affecting towards incentive of farming indigenous rice. The study revealed that the average age of farm households was 59.2 years, the average household size was 6.7 acres and farmers had a total household income of 13,730.6 baht per month. The farmed indigenous rice was Chiang Phatthalung, Sungyod, Sungyod Phatthalung, Black Fragrant and Leb Nok Pattani which were 67.5, 25.0, 5.5, 1.1 and 0.8 percent, respectively. The reasons that farmer chose to farm indigenous rice were good taste, high yield, tolerance to climate variability and flooding, easy to harvest, minimal diseases and pests, respectively. The analysis level of incentive of farming indigenous rice was found that the level of motivation was high (X = 3.85) by ecological factors which was important for decision to farm indigenous rice. The difference in motivation level of indigenous rice cultivars was found that the level of 4 districts in SathingPhra Peninsula was different incentive except Krasaesin which was as the same as Ranode district. The result of analyzing in affecting factors towards farming indigenous rice was found that 5 independent variance or 5 variable predictors had influence to indigenous rice cultivars at SathingPhra Peninsula, Songkla which was statistically significant at the level of 0.01 and above. For example, the age of main occupation of the household, household debt, rice field and planting time. The results of this study demonstrated the significant incentives for farmers to continue cultivate
indigenous rice. This can be used as a guideline to promote rice farming. In addition to preserving the indigenous rice farming system, it also preserved indigenous rice varieties to remain
sustainable.
